I’m due to replace the mattress in our Airbnb. Just curious what kind of mattress most people have. I have a koala foam mattress in my room that I love. But I know not everyone likes them. Is it safer to just go an inner spring mattress?

Most hosts and hotels don’t rely on just one mattress type—they aim for something that works for most people, not just one preference.
The safest, market-standard choice is a medium-firm mattress (usually hybrid or pocket spring) because it gives good support and suits a wide range of guests. To make it more comfortable, many add a soft topper, which gives that “hotel feel” and can be adjusted easily.
Common options you’ll see:
Hybrid mattress (best overall) – e.g. SleepyCat Cloud Mattress → balanced comfort + support
Pocket spring mattress (safe choice) – e.g. Amber Hotel
Comfort Pocket Spring Mattress → familiar feel, works for most guests
Memory foam mattress (like Koala) – e.g. Orthopedic Memory Foam Mattress → very comfortable but not for everyone (can feel warm/soft)
👉 Best practice: Go for a medium-firm hybrid or pocket spring + topper. It’s the least risky and closest to what guests expect from hotels.
